O Allah! Save us from their mischief and exonerate us from their allegations and distinguish us exclusively by Your protection, Your selection, and Your beneficence. Do not entrust us to the protec- tion of anyone besides You; enable us to do good deeds that please You. We seek Your mercy, Your bounty, and Your pleasure, for You are the Best of those who show mercy. O my Lord, by Your grace, be my strength and illumine my sight and what is in my heart and be the purpose of my life and my death. Fill me with Your love and grant me such love that it is surpassed by none after me. O my Lord, accept my prayers, grant me my wishes, cleanse me, protect me, draw me close to Yourself; guide me, help me and enable me to do good, purify me, illumine my soul, make me entirely Yours and become entirely mine. O my Lord, come to me from every door, deliver me from every veil, make me drink deep from Your every beverage and help me against the rising passions of the self and its enticements, and protect me from the pitfalls of separation and its manifold darkness; leave me not to my self even for the blink of an eye and guard me against its evils; make me ascend and rise towards You and permeate Yourself into every particle of my being; make me among those who swim freely in Your seas, and roam freely in the gardens of Your light and who are pleased with the issuance of Your decrees; and create distance between myself and all those besides You.
